Dating Confidence Reset
Start by clarifying what you actually want. Decide whether you’re exploring casually, hoping to meet someone serious, or just practicing conversation skills. Writing a short list of nonnegotiables and soft preferences helps you swipe and respond with purpose instead of reacting to every notification.
Set realistic expectations and pace
Expect ups and downs. Not every chat leads to a date, and not every date leads to a relationship — that’s normal. Aim for steady progress: one clear step forward every few conversations (agreeing to a phone call, scheduling a low-pressure meet-up, or politely closing a thread). This keeps momentum without burning yourself out.
Protect your energy, practice polite filtering
Use short, direct messages to test compatibility early. Ask one or two specific questions about values or lifestyle rather than dozens of small talk messages. If someone’s responses feel vague, inconsistent, or self-centered, it’s okay to step back. Respectful disengagement is part of self-respect.
Keep emotional steadiness
Limit the attention you give to matches per day so outcomes don’t feel all-consuming. Take breaks after a run of bad conversations and do something that restores you. Notice small wins — a kind reply, a phone call that felt natural, a profile that attracted the right kind of attention — and treat them as signs of progress.
Measure progress, not totals
Shift from counting messages or matches to tracking meaningful steps: quality conversations, dates scheduled, conversations that reveal shared values. Small, consistent improvements matter more than a high match count.
Keep control of the timeline
Match your pace to your comfort. If someone wants to rush, politely slow things down. If you feel unsure, suggest a short, low-stakes in-person meeting or a video call to get a clearer read. You don’t owe explanations for choosing your own timing.
Practical habits that build confidence
- Refresh your profile monthly so it reflects who you are now.
- Write two go-to openers that feel authentic and change them occasionally.
- Set a weekly limit on how much time you spend browsing so dating stays one part of your life, not the whole.
- Ask one question in every conversation that reveals a value or preference.
